This prospect, located four miles west of Ava, consists of an outcrop of secondary limonite covering an area of about three-quarters of an acre on the west point of a hill. Dolomite, of the Jefferson City formation, outcrops on the hillsides, indicating that the residuum at this place is not very thick. The ore occurs in both the pipe and boulder forms which show abundant sulphide pseudomorphs. There is also a small amount of cellular limonite which is highly silicious due to the presence of sand and fragments of chert.
